The Pentagon says that two U.S.
service members are missing in Western Africa.
They were participating in training exercises in southern Morocco.
Defense Department officials say that a large search for the missing service members is now underway.

Three states say they have a new proposal to share water from the Colorado River.
This proposal would shore up dangerously low reservoirs while a long-term plan is worked out.
The three states are Nevada, California, and Arizona, with Arizona taking the biggest water cut.
The saved water would stay in Lake Mead, the biggest reservoir in the U.S.
